Summary
The GAMEBABY is an iPhone case designed specifically for retro gamers. It brings the physical button experience back to modern devices through a clever, simple design. The case comes in two parts: one for the camera cutout and the other, which contains the magic, offers physical buttons to simulate the classic gaming feel. With no digital connectivity required, it uses a specialized material under each button to simulate touch inputs. To fully utilize it, users need the Delta Emulator and the GAMEBABY skin, which matches the physical buttons’ layout for optimal functionality. The case is compatible with iPhone 15 Pro Max and 16 Pro Max, and despite its convenience, it does not support MagSafe due to its two-piece design. The GAMEBABY is priced at $24.99 for pre-orders, with final retail pricing set at $39.99. The inclusion of the Delta Emulator skin is another key feature. Delta has gained popularity among retro gaming fans due to its ability to emulate classic consoles, including GameBoy Color and GameBoy Advance, on modern devices. By integrating this app with the GAMEBABY case, users can enjoy a near-authentic retro gaming experience on their iPhone. However, itās worth noting that without the GAMEBABY skin, the experience wouldnāt be complete, as the buttons wouldnāt align properly with the virtual controls on the screen. This requirement ensures that the product delivers on its promise of an optimized experience, but it could be a hurdle for those less familiar with the emulator setup process.
